Includes a guide to ethical shopping and investing

Your introduction to taking simple steps towards sustainable living

Packed with practical and realistic advice, Green Living For Dummies is a comprehensive guide to minimising your impact on the world around you. Here you'll discover effective and simple strategies for making a difference in every part of your life - from reducing energy waste in your home and cutting reliance on your car, to going green in the garden and at work.

  • Minimise household rubbish
  • Buy green energy
  • Eat seasonally and organically
  • Switch holidays for eco-tourism
  • Teach your kids to be green
